Which expression represents the 4th term in the binomial expansion of (e+2f)^10

The answer depends on what is meant by the "fourth term". By the binomial theorem, one answer could be

\dbinom{10}3e^3(2f)^{10-3}=120e^3(2f)^7=15360e^3f^7

By symmetry, another could be

\dbinom{10}3(2f)^3e^{10-3}=960e^7f^3

Two years ago, Sally had 5,000 dogs in her dog shelter. Now she has 24,575 dogs. What is the
vodomira [7]

Two years ago, Sally had 5,000 dogs in her dog shelter. Now she has 24,575 dogs. The rate of change is 391.5 % increase

<em><u>Solution:</u></em>

Given that Two years ago, Sally had 5,000 dogs in her dog shelter

Now she has 24,575 dogs

To find: rate of change

A rate of change is a rate that describes how one quantity changes in relation to another quantity

<h3><u>Steps to follow:</u></h3>
  • First: work out the difference (increase) between the two numbers you are comparing.
  • Increase = New Number - Original Number.
  • Then: divide the increase by the original number and multiply the answer by 100.
  • % change = Increase ÷ Original Number x 100

\text {rate of change }=\frac{\text { new value }-\text {original value}}{\text {original value}} \times 100

\begin{array}{l}{\text { rate of change }=\frac{24,575-5000}{5000} \times 100} \\\\ {\text { rate of change }=\frac{19575}{5000} \times 100=391.5}\end{array}

Thus the rate of change is 391.5 % increase
